+DoodleDomination A bunch of people in the UK press and the European Parliament started making up stories about it revolving around sexually abusing and killing children, and the developers cancelled its UK release BEFORE it could be banned, not after. My mistake. Hence PAL copies being A) Spanish, French etc, and B) £100+ in many cases.

this isn't explained until later in the game and even than it's fuzzy, but what is really going on is the main character, the older girl, is actually recalling broken memories from her childhood. so while she looks far older than the other children, when the events were really taking place she was actually a little girl, around 10 years old, or maybe even younger.The game just inserts her older self because that's her conscious mind, and that's the form that is viewing the memories. it's also the reason her attacks are so weak, because in reality, she was just a child when fighting the "enemies" in the game.

30:08 is probably a reference to Carl Theodore Dreyer's "Vampyr", which had an almost identical first-person shot of a person looking at the sky through the opening of a coffin.
